Any way to code startup in M1 w/Bimmercode?
Does anyone know if it's possible somewhere in Expert Mode in Bimmercode to program the car to startup by default in M1? It's always starting in Efficient/Comfort/Comfort mode for me and I hate it. I only have to tap the M1 button, but I'd rather it just start up in that setting! Or at the very least start up in Sport!
Another Q: Is it possible to have Auto H (Auto Hold) on by default? The car doesn't seem to remember the setting like it does with Auto Stop/Start. Thanks in advance! |
